В CQ5, как получить доступ к учетным данным для входа, сохраненным в JCR

Я работаю над CQ5. Я внедрил компоненты формы CQ5 и получил доступ к содержимому, сохраненному в JCR (репозиторий содержимого Java). В настоящее время я реализую компонент входа в систему CQ5 по умолчанию. Я сделал страницу входа и страницу регистрации. На странице регистрации есть записи некоторых пользователей, такие как имя, фамилия, имя пользователя, адрес электронной почты, пароль и т. д. Следовательно, при входе в систему должны использоваться записи пользователей в таблице регистрации в JCR, но я не могу этого сделать.

Пожалуйста, помогите мне решить проблему. Как реализовать компонент входа в систему с использованием JCR, т.е. войти в систему с данными, сохраненными в JCR. Или это можно сделать с помощью внешней базы данных.

Спасибо

Комал


person Komal Arora    schedule 20.02.2012    source источник


Ответы (1)


Вы взглянули на компонент входа OOTB в основные компоненты CQ? Это помогает? Кроме того, что именно вы делаете в регистрации? Если вы создаете пользователей CQ5, используя регистрационные данные, то по большей части должен подойти компонент входа по умолчанию. Судя по вашему вопросу, вы, возможно, не создаете пользователя при регистрации. Если вы поддерживаете отдельную таблицу сортов для зарегистрированных пользователей, вам, соответственно, потребуется изменить логику компонента входа в систему, чтобы использовать вашу таблицу.

person Ashish    schedule 12.03.2012